How To Make Sweet Potato Casserole

Step 1

Boil 5 peeled and cubed sweet potatoes in a large saucepan for about 20 minutes, or until fork tender.

Step 2

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F and spray a 9×13 baking dish with cooking spray. Drain the cooked sweet potatoes and mash them using a potato masher or hand mixer.

If you use a hand mixer, be sure not to over-mix or the potatoes will become gluey. Add the eggs, 1/4 cup butter, milk, pumpkin pie spice and brown sugar.

Sweet Potato Casserole with Pecan Topping Recipe (2)

Mix well and spread the mixture in an even layer in the prepared baking dish.

Step 3

Combine pecans, butter, flour and brown sugar in a large bowl and mix well.

Spread the pecan topping over the sweet potato layer.

Sweet Potato Casserole with Pecan Topping Recipe (3)

STEP 4

Bake for 25 minutes in the preheated oven.

Add mini marshmallows in an even layer 5 minutes before time is up.

Recipe Notes

  • This sweet potato casserole with marshmallows recipe calls for 1 cup of brown sugar total, but replace some or all of it with maple syrup, honey or agave nectar, if desired.
  • To make this recipe nut-free, replace the pecans with crushed pretzels! Or just go with a crumble topping, including the brown sugar flour mixture and topping with the butter.
  • Some of my readers are not fans of the marshmallows on top (it might be a Minnesota thing?), so feel free to omit, if desired.
  • Replace the fresh sweet potatoes with canned, if desired, but fresh is always best!

Can I Make This Dish In Advance

Yes! That is one of the things I love about this recipe. Prep Sweet Potato Casserole up to 2 days before baking, but leave the marshmallows off when you get to that part in the baking process.

This will save you 30 minutes, which is valuable time, especially if you are making this side dish on a holiday!

How To Freeze Sweet Potato Casserole

You can absolutely freeze sweet potato casserole! Layer the baking dish as directed, minus marshmallows. Seal tightly and store in the freezer for 3 to 4 months.

When ready to bake, allow to thaw completely (preferably overnight in the fridge) and bake as directed.

Sweet Potatoes vs Yams

I was confused for so many years after cutting into a sweet potato only to find white flesh. Was it really a sweet potato or was it a yam? It is rare to find an actual yam in a U.S. grocery store. What you are seeing when you go to the store are two varieties of sweet potatoes. Crazy, right?!

“Yams” at the store are actually sweet potatoes with brown skin and dark orange flesh. “Sweet potatoes” at the store are sweet potatoes with lighter skin and also lighter flesh.

This variety is more firm in texture and not as fluffy when cooked. When you purchase sweet potatoes for this dish, you will want to purchase the “yam” variety! No more potato confusion, phew!

FAQ About Sweet Potatoes

Can sweet potatoes go bad?

You can tell whensweet potatoes are past their prime when they are mushy when squeezed. Blotchy patches may appear on the skin, as well as wrinkles.

Are sweet potatoes healthy?

Sweet potatoes are packed with nutrients and vitamins. They are high in fiber, antioxidants, vitamin C and magnesium. They are also low in calories and can contribute to having a healthy gut!

Are sweet potatoes gluten free?

Sweet potatoes do not contain gluten, making them a safe food to eat on a gluten-free diet.

Are sweet potatoes good for dogs?

Cooked sweet potatoes are actually very gentle on digestive systems and they contain a lot of nutrients, making them safe for your pups to consume.

Can sweet potatoes be frozen?

For best results, either partly or fully cook sweet potatoes before freezing.They will last in the freezer for up to 12 months when package well.

Are sweet potatoes low carb?

There are approximately 25 g of carbohydrates in a 5-inch long sweet potato, making them about 10 g less than a regular potato of the same size.

How many calories in a sweet potato?

There are approximately 110 calories in a 5-inch long sweet potato, making them about 50 calories less than a regular potato of the same size.

Sweet Potato Casserole with Pecan Topping Recipe

This Sweet Potato Casserole with Pecan Topping recipe will be a great addition to your Thanksgiving table! It is also the perfect side dish to any meal, any time of the year.

5 from 5 votes

Print Pin Rate

Course: Side Dish

Cuisine: American

Prep Time: 35 minutes minutes

Cook Time: 25 minutes minutes

Servings: 12

Calories: 412kcal

Author: Megan Porta

Ingredients

Filling

  • 5 sweet potatoes peeled and cut into chunks
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up butter melted (1 stick)
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 2 tsp pumpkin pie spice
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ar

Topping

  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up pecans chopped
  • 1/4 cup butter melted
  • 5 cups miniature marshmallows

Instructions

Make The Filling

  • Fill a large saucepan halfway with water and bring to a boil over high heat. Add sweet potato chunks and boil for 20 minutes, or until a fork easily goes through the centers of the potatoes. Drain and mash.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F and coat a 9×13 pan with cooking spray; set aside.

  • Add the eggs, 1/2 cup butter, milk, 1/2 cup brown sugar and pumpkin pie spice to the mashed potatoes. Mix well and pour into prepared baking dish, spreading into an even layer.

Make The Topping

  • In a medium bowl, combine the 1/2 cup brown sugar, flour, pecans and 1/4 cup melted butter. Mix and pour evenly over sweet potatoes. B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es, adding the marshmallows for the last five minutes of baking. Serve warm!

Notes

  • This sweet potato casserole with marshmallows recipe calls for 1 cup of brown sugar total, but replace some or all of it with maple syrup, honey or agave nectar, if desired.
  • To make this recipe nut-free, replace the pecans with crushed pretzels! Or just go with a crumble topping, including the brown sugar flour mixture and topping with the butter.
  • Some of my readers are not fans of the marshmallows on top (it might be a Minnesota thing?), so feel free to omit, if desired.
  • Replace the fresh sweet potatoes with canned, if desired, but fresh is always best!

Nutrition

Calories: 412kcal | Carbohydrates: 60g | Protein: 5g | Fat: 19g | Saturated Fat: 8g | Cholesterol: 59mg | Sodium: 190mg | Potassium: 405mg | Fiber: 4g | Sugar: 35g | Vitamin A: 13775IU | Vitamin C: 2mg | Calcium: 70mg | Iron: 1mg

How do you keep a sweet potato casserole from getting runny? ›

How can I keep my sweet potato casserole from becoming watery? The sweet potato mixture will set up as it cools, but for an even thicker texture, you can add a spoon of cornstarch or flour to the filling before baking.

Why put eggs in sweet potato casserole? ›

A really good sweet potato casserole filling should be light and moist, not dense. If it's dense, then you may not have added an often overlooked ingredient—an egg. An egg adds lift, structure and volume and makes the filling more custard-like.

How do I thicken up my sweet potato casserole? ›

However, if you prefer a really thick sweet potato casserole, you can add about 2-3 tablespoons of flour to your sweet potato batter and this will help the mixture to thicken. This is an especially good idea if using fresh sweet potatoes.

How long can sweet potato casserole sit out? ›

"Cooked food should not sit at room temperature more than two hours before putting it in the refrigerator or freezer (or one hour when the temperature is above 90°F)," she notes.

What variety of sweet potato is best for casserole? ›

Jewel. With copper skin and deep-orange flesh that's moist and tender when cooked, the jewel is a go-to potato for traditional baking and casseroles.

Why is my sweet potato casserole so watery? ›

Why is my sweet potato casserole watery? If you overcook your sweet potatoes, they may begin to absorb too much liquid, making them watery. It's important to cut your potatoes into equal-sized pieces so that they all cook at the same rate. Make sure to remove them from the steamer as soon as they are fork-tender!

Do you peel sweet potatoes before boiling for casserole? ›

There is not much difference between boiling sweet potatoes with the skins on versus peeling them, but you will get a boost of fiber and potassium if you keep the skin on. The skin also adds a subtle texture to each bite. If you're looking for a smoother mash, peel the potatoes first before boiling.
